Having visible abs is probably the most misunderstood fitness goal. Most programs sell "secret exercises" or "5-minute routines" that claim to melt belly fat. None of these protocols work. What works comes down to two sentences: develop abdominal muscle mass and lower overall body fat percentage. The program below structures the first part. Nutrition handles the second.
Before the session details, three necessary clarifications: why abs are visible, the real core anatomy, and the nuance between strength work, hypertrophy work and postural work.
Why abs are visible: the forgotten lever
Body composition first, exercises second
The rectus abdominis is a relatively thin muscle. Its maximum thickness for an intermediate lifter rarely exceeds 1.5 to 2 cm. For it to be visible through the skin, the subcutaneous abdominal fat layer must be below about 5 mm. That corresponds to measurable body fat percentage thresholds:
| Profile | % BF to see the outlines | % BF for sharp definition | |---|---|---| | Male | 12 to 15% | below 10% | | Female | 18 to 22% | below 17% |
You can do 500 crunches per day: if your abdominal body fat percentage is at 25%, your abs will never be visible. The #1 lever to reveal abs is a sustained caloric deficit over several weeks, not training.
Hypertrophy also counts (but second)
Once the fat layer is thin, the visible relief depends on the real thickness of the muscle. A developed rectus will show at 15% body fat, where a poorly developed rectus needs 10%. That's why a structured abs program speeds up their appearance, at equal body fat percentage.
Practical consequence: do NOT wait to be in a cut to start training abs. Build abdominal muscle mass year-round, then cut to reveal it.
The spot reduction myth
Vispute et al. (2011) settled the question definitively: 6 weeks of intensive ab training on subjects in caloric maintenance produced no measurable specific abdominal fat loss. Spot reduction doesn't exist. No crunch, no routine, no vibrating belt burns fat where you work.
Core anatomy: 4 distinct muscle groups
The rectus abdominis
Vertical muscle on the front of the trunk, visually divided by tendinous inscriptions that form the famous "six-pack". Its main function is trunk flexion (bringing the ribcage toward the pelvis). Trained by: crunch, cable crunch, hanging leg raises, ab wheel rollout.
The external and internal obliques
On the sides of the trunk. Lateral flexion and rotation function. Trained by: side plank, Russian twist, mountain climbers, woodchopper. Warning: overloading the obliques can visually widen the waist. For a V silhouette (male) or hourglass (female), keep moderate volume and prioritize bodyweight work.
The transverse (transversus abdominis)
Deep core layer, under the obliques. Main function: intra-abdominal compression, lumbar spine stabilization, posture. Trained by: plank, dead bug, bird dog, Pallof press. It's the muscle responsible for the "flat belly" perceived even without a workout: a strong transverse actively pulls the belly inward.
The spinal erectors
Often forgotten. On the back, along the spine. Trunk extension function. Trained by: superman, good morning, deadlift. A strong core is a core balanced between the front (abs) and the back (erectors). Neglecting the erectors creates imbalances and low back pain.
Why a dedicated abs program
Most classic splits (PPL, upper lower, full body) integrate abs at the end of the session, in 5 minutes of finisher. For visible abs, that volume is insufficient: you cap out around 4 to 6 sets per week, where Schoenfeld (2017) recommends a minimum of 10 to 12 weekly sets for significant muscle development.
The program below raises volume to 16 to 20 sets per week across rectus, obliques and transverse combined. It's used for 8 to 12 weeks, ideally alongside a cut cycle, then you drop back to a lower maintenance volume.
The program: 4 sessions per week
Proposed structure:
| Day | Session | Core focus | Total duration | |---|---|---|---| | Monday | Upper body + abs A | Heavy rectus | 60 min | | Tuesday | Lower body + abs B | Obliques + transverse | 60 min | | Thursday | Upper body + abs C | Rectus volume | 60 min | | Friday | Lower body + Dedicated Core | Anti-extension + anti-rotation | 50 min |
Abs are integrated into each session to hit the optimal frequency (4 weekly stimulations) without lengthening the total duration too much.
Monday session: abs A (heavy rectus)
After the main upper-body session, add as a finisher:
| Exercise | Sets | Reps or duration | Note | |---|---|---|---| | Ab wheel rollout | 4 | 8-10 | On knees first, standing when mastered | | Hanging leg raises | 3 | 10-12 | On the pull-up bar, bent or straight legs | | Cable crunch | 3 | 12-15 | Progressive load, max contraction |
Volume: 10 rectus sets. Rest 60 to 90 seconds between sets.
Tuesday session: abs B (obliques + transverse)
| Exercise | Sets | Reps or duration | Note | |---|---|---|---| | Side plank | 3 | 30-45 s/side | Anti-lateral-flexion | | Russian twist (no load) | 3 | 20 reps | Controlled rotation | | Cable Pallof press | 3 | 10-12/side | Anti-rotation: push straight without pivoting | | Dead bug | 2 | 10/side | Anti-lumbar-extension |
Volume: 11 sets obliques + transverse. Moderate loads, control focus.
Thursday session: abs C (rectus volume)
| Exercise | Sets | Reps or duration | Note | |---|---|---|---| | Mountain climbers | 3 | 30-45 s | Dynamic cardio-core, RPE 8 | | Classic crunch | 3 | 15-20 | On the ground, slow descent tempo | | Full sit-up or Toes-to-bar | 3 | 8-12 | Maximum range |
Volume: 9 rectus sets. Longer sets, pump rather than load.
Friday session: Dedicated Core (anti-extension + anti-rotation)
Short 15 to 20-minute session as a finisher to the lower-body session.
| Exercise | Sets | Reps or duration | Note | |---|---|---|---| | Plank | 3 | 45-60 s | Pure anti-lumbar-extension | | Bird dog | 3 | 8-10/side | Coordination + transverse | | Cable Pallof press | 3 | 12/side | Anti-rotation | | Dumbbell farmer carry | 3 | 20-30 m | Global core + grip |
Volume: 12 total core sets. Focus on brace quality, not maximum duration.
Total weekly volume and frequency
Weekly cumulative volume:
- Rectus: 19 sets (heavy + volume)
- Obliques: 6 sets
- Transverse + anti-rotation: 9 sets
- Total core: 34 weekly sets spread over 4 sessions
Ambitious but sustainable because abs recover fast (24 to 48 hours). Frequency at 4x per week is in the optimal range documented by Schoenfeld (2016) for most muscle groups.
If you're starting: begin at 50% of this volume for 2 weeks, then ramp up. Local core overtraining shows up as persistent lower back pain (a sign of chronic hypertonia) or a drop in performance on compound exercises (squat, deadlift) the following week.
Progressive overload on abs
That's the most neglected point in most abs programs. Everyone does bodyweight crunches on repeat for years without ever adding weight. Result: zero hypertrophy.
The 3 progressive overload levers on abs:
1. Add weight
The simplest. Cable crunch with a head strap + 5 kg then 10 kg then 15 kg over 8 weeks. Hanging leg raises with a dumbbell between the ankles. Russian twist with a plate or a light kettlebell.
2. Increase leverage
The ab wheel rollout is the perfect example: start on knees (low leverage) then standing (max leverage). Plank with feet elevated instead of on the floor. Hanging leg raises with bent legs then straight.
3. Increase duration or density
On isometric exercises: plank from 30 s toward 60 s, toward 90 s. On dynamic movements: from 12 reps to 15 then 20 with the same strict tempo.
Absolute rule: every session, target a measurable marginal progress. One more rep, 2.5 kg more, 10 seconds more. Without overload, the muscle adapts and stalls.
Nutrition: the lever that reveals the abs
Moderate caloric deficit
To reveal abs, lowering body fat percentage takes a sustained caloric deficit. Not an aggressive deficit: 300 to 500 kcal below TDEE (Total Daily Energy Expenditure). Beyond 800 kcal of deficit, the body protects its energy reserves and accelerates muscle loss, which is counterproductive.
Protein
Keep 1.6 to 2.0 g of protein per kg of body weight per day. During a cut, aim for 2.0 to 2.4 g/kg instead: protein is anti-catabolic and preserves muscle mass during weight loss.
Cardio: useful, not magical
1 to 3 moderate cardio sessions per week (30 to 45 min) speed up the caloric deficit without hurting muscle recovery. Beyond 4 sessions per week, the interference effect with weight training becomes measurable (Hickson 1980).
Hydration and sleep
Underestimated. Chronic dehydration bloats the belly through retention. Sleep of less than 7 hours raises cortisol production, which specifically stimulates abdominal fat storage.
Common mistakes that sabotage your abs program
1. Too much fasted cardio
Long slow cardio (45 min of fasted jogging every morning) doesn't reveal abs faster. It accelerates muscle loss and hurts weight training performance. Prefer 2 short cardio sessions as a complement.
2. No progressive overload
500 daily crunches without ever adding weight give an enduring but not thick rectus. Prefer 15 loaded reps over 50 bodyweight reps.
3. Ignoring obliques and transverse
Working only the rectus gives a functional but unaesthetic belly: the flanks stay soft, the belly sticks out. Complete core work (rectus + obliques + transverse) gives an overall flat belly.
4. Doing abs at the start of the session
A fatigued core hurts performance on compounds (squat, deadlift). Always place abs at the end of the session so as not to compromise stability during the main movements.
5. Expecting results too fast
A visible change in abdominal definition takes 6 to 12 weeks of consistent program + nutrition. Social media transformations in 14 days are all marketing: favorable lighting, pre-photo dehydration, posture, editing. Don't compare.

Conclusion: 12 weeks, then evaluate
After 12 weeks of this dedicated abs program, measure:
- Estimated body fat percentage (skinfold or impedance scale)
- Waist at the navel, fasted
- Ab wheel performance (knees toward standing)
- Photo in identical conditions to the starting photo
A man going from 18% to 13% body fat, or a woman going from 24% to 19%, will see their abs emerge gradually. Beyond that, it's finishing work that takes patience and nutritional rigor, not a new magic program.
Then: back to a maintenance ab volume (8 to 12 sets per week integrated into the main split). Redo an abs specialization cycle every 6 to 9 months if the goal is to maintain muscle development.
